Responsibilities

  • Supports Regulatory and Program Compliance Department activities by focusing on the following key accountabilities in relation to 4 - 8 assigned states.
  • Maintains required business licenses in a constantly changing regulatory environment. With oversight from Manager, develops understanding of the business need for each license and its licensing requirements for each license in their assigned states. Consults with Manager to resolve issues and to mitigate associated risks.
  • Coordinates and assists with external communication with regulatory agencies. Consults with Manager regarding outcome of communication. Educates external contacts regarding unique aspects of ASH's business practices. Consults with Manager to resolve any issues and to mitigate associated risks.
  • Communicates and coordinates internally with various departments to understand operations and to communicate regulatory enforcement expectations of such operations including communicating courses of action, and with oversight from Manager, interpreting and translating enforcement expectations to current business practices. Effectively communicates with internal departments to obtain necessary information for regulatory filings based on the needs of each regulatory agency, in part by educating internal contacts on the unique regulatory environments in assigned states. Consults with Manager to resolve any issues and to mitigate associated risks.
  • Acquires subject matter knowledge on regulatory enforcement expectations in assigned states in a constantly evolving regulatory environment
  • Assists with research, communicates and coordinates regulatory compliance issues across multiple disciplines and levels of workforce (i.e. communicates well with staff ranging from entry level to senior executive level personnel).
  • Effectively monitors legislative and regulatory activity impacting company operations in assigned states. Completes comprehensive legislative and regulatory reports for assigned states that includes initial assessment of impact to business operations, consulting with Manager to resolve high level or complex regulatory compliance issues. Effectively communicates such regulatory changes to organization through written communication and verbal presentations to designated committees and senior management.
  • Under direction from Manager, performs research, initial analysis and summarization of regulatory compliance issues. Recommends courses of actions regarding regulatory compliance issues and presents recommendations to internal stakeholders. Resolves ad-hoc compliance issues. Consults with Manager to resolve complex regulatory compliance issues.
  • Supports and compiles documents for regulatory filings based on knowledge of unique regulatory framework while meeting required deadlines; such filings include, but are not limited to, the following: license applications, license renewals, financial filings, inquiry/complaint responses and regulatory market surveys for annual and quarterly reports.
  • Supports department with regulatory compliance projects that impact regional and national service areas.
  • Supports regulatory compliance efforts for the company by focusing on the following:
  • Coordinates projects and develops subject matter knowledge of specific compliance areas impacting assigned states and business operations specific to those states as directed by management.
  • Assumption of responsibility for additional states as directed by management either on a transitional basis or as needed.
  • Assists with training of new employees and other department staff as needed on a project basis at the direction of management.
  • Under the supervision of Manager, assists with completion of multi-state, national or product implementation research projects.
